Abstract

Runoff is one of the significant hydrologic variables used in generally of the water resources applications. The Soil Conservation Service–Curve Number (SCS–CN) method is adopted for the evaluation of surface runoff in the Karur District, Tamil Nadu, India using multispectral remote sensing data, rainfall data and curve number approach. The weighted curve number is determined based on antecedent moisture condition (AMC)-II with an integration of Hydrologic Soil Groups(HSGs) and land use/ land cover categories. The daily runoff was estimated for rainfall Period September 2018 to November 2018. The results of the present study shows that the runoff depth for the study area are ranging in between 106.57 and 713.65 mm and runoff volume are ranging in between 2.75 and 126.21 mcm. In the present study, the methodology for determination of runoff for study area using remote sensing, GIS and SCS–CN method was described.
